摘 要:目的分析支气管哮喘患者呼出气一氧化氮(FeNO)与免疫功能的相关性。方法选取2018年6月至2020年6月于我院就诊的42例支气管哮喘患者,根据病情将患者分为急性发作组(18例)和哮喘缓解组(24例)。同时挑选健康体检人员20例设为对照组。比较三组的FEV_(1)%、FeNO、IgE水平,并分析急性发作组患者FeNO与IgE、FEV_(1)%的相关性。结果急性发作组的FEV_(1)%明显低于哮喘缓解组和对照组,FeNO、IgE水平明显高于哮喘缓解组和对照组,且哮喘缓解组的FEV_(1)%明显低于对照组,FeNO、IgE水平明显高于对照组(P<0.05)。Pearson相关性分析显示,哮喘急性发作患者的FeNO与IgE呈正相关(r=0.871,P<0.05);哮喘急性发作患者的FeNO与FEV_(1)%呈负相关(r=-0.885,P<0.05)。结论支气管哮喘患者的FeNO水平与FEV_(1)%、IgE水平具有相关性;FeNO水平可用于预测支气管哮喘急性发作,其与IgE水平呈正相关,与FEV_(1)%呈负相关。Objective To analyze the correlation between exhaled nitric oxide(FeNO)and immune function in patients with bronchial asthma.Methods Forty-two patients with bronchial asthma in our hospital from June 2018 to June 2020 were selected and divided into acute attack group(18 cases)and asthma remission group(24 cases)according to their condition.At the same time,20 healthy people were selected as control group.The FEV_(1)%,levels of FeNO and IgE in the three groups were compared,and the correlation between FeNO and IgE,FEV_(1)%in the acute attack group was analyzed.Results The FEV_(1)%of the acute attack group was significantly lower than that of the asthma remission group and the control group,while FeNO and IgE levels were significantly higher than those of the asthma remission group and the control group;FEV_(1)%of the asthma remission group was significantly lower than that of the control group,while FeNO and IgE levels were significantly higher than those of the control group(P<0.05).The Pearson correlation analysis showed that FeNO was positively correlated with IgE in patients with acute asthma attack(r=0.871,P<0.05),and negatively correlated with FeNO and FEV_(1)%(r=-0.885,P<0.05).Conclusion The level of FeNO is correlated with FEV_(1)%and IgE;FeNO level can be used to predict the acute attack of bronchial asthma,which is positively correlated with IgE level and negatively correlated with FEV_(1)%.
